I’m passionate about seeing people encounter Jesus Christ in a powerful way. I believe that the Gospel truly does transform lives and I’ve been blessed to experience that reality through my work at Frontline Arlington.

The past months have been such an exciting time as we’ve seen hundreds of young working professionals pouring into the Rosslyn Spectrum Center and many have recently given their lives to the Lord Jesus. My friend Mike is among those who have made this decision and God has used his life to display that the Gospel is the power of God. Several months ago, Mike joined my Bible study which is geared toward “pre-Christians.” On a recent Monday night before Frontline Arlington, Mike told Edward Hunt (Arlington’s campus pastor) and myself that he was “90% percent there.” This means he was very close to giving his life to Christ. However, he wanted to understand why God would allow the loss of his father five years ago. Our answer? Romans 5:1, which says “Since we have been justified by faith, we have peace with God through our Lord Jesus Christ.”

We couldn’t tell Mike exactly why he lost his father, but we did tell him that he could have peace with the past and peace with God, through Jesus. Mike soon looked up from reading the verse that we shared with him and said, “what do I have to do?” Edward and I were privileged to pray with him as he gave his life to Jesus and was rescued by His saving power. Stories like this are what we live to hear about. We’re excited about seeing changed lives at Frontline Arlington and we’re passionate about the fame of Jesus Christ spreading into Washington, D.C.
